Eligibility
You can have this account if you:
are a sole trader or your business is a partnership, limited liability partnership or private limited company registered in the UK.
have a maximum of 2 directors, owners (shareholders) or partners who are 18 or over and live in the UK.
You can only use this account for business purposes. It’s not for personal use.

How much does it cost?
There’s a £9.99 monthly fee to maintain the account. It’s paid from your account automatically each month. This might vary if you have a switcher or start up offer.
| Business Current Account – Classic |
---|---|
Monthly fee | £9.99 per month
If you’re a start-up or switcher, there’s no charge for the first 12 months. At the end of the 12-month period, this account will cost £9.99 per month |
Cash deposit charges | No charges for £1,000 per month paid in at Santander cash machines, then £1.25 per £100
For cash deposited at Santander and Post Office counters £1.25 per £100 |
Cash withdrawals (cash machine and Santander/Post Office counter) | Santander cash machine: Free
Counter: £1.25 per £100 |
Cheque deposits (cash machine, Mobile Banking and Santander/Post Office counter) | £0.70 per cheque |
We charge for non-standard transactions like change-giving, CHAPS payments and foreign currency transactions. Please see the General Terms and Conditions in ‘Key documents and other account information’ for full details.
Overdraft (there are fees associated with your overdraft)
When you apply for the account, you can ask us for a business overdraft from £500 to £25,000 (subject to acceptance) if:
- you have a good credit history;
- you haven't been declared bankrupt;
- you haven't been a disqualified director or a director of a failed business within the last 6 years; and
- neither you, nor any of the directors, owners (shareholders) or partners, have had an Individual Voluntary Arrangement.
This is what we charge for using an overdraft.
Type of fee | Interest and charges |
---|---|
Arranged overdraft annual fee | 1.75 % of agreed overdraft (minimum fee £100) |
Arranged overdraft interest rate | 14.94% EAR (variable) |
Unarranged overdraft interest rate | 14.94% EAR (variable) |
Unpaid item fee | No fee |
Paid item fee | No fee |
The arranged overdraft annual fee is based on an agreed overdraft limit for 12 months and is payable annually if you renew your arranged overdraft. We’ll contact you before the expiry of this 12-month period (known as the renewal period) with your options for renewal.
If we agree to give you a higher overdraft limit outside of the renewal period, you’ll have to pay another arranged overdraft annual fee and your 12 months will re-set from the date your higher overdraft limit is applied. If you reduce your overdraft limit outside of the renewal period there will be no refund on your arranged overdraft annual fee.
You’ll be charged an unarranged overdraft interest rate on the amount you’ve gone over your arranged overdraft limit, or on the amount you’ve gone overdrawn without an arranged overdraft in place. Arranged overdraft interest will still apply to the portion of your balance within your limit (if any).
When you apply for an arranged business overdraft with us, we'll look at your circumstances. We'll then let you know if you can have one, and how much you can borrow. You must repay all or part of any overdraft when we ask you, to in line with our General Terms and Conditions.

Representative example
If you use an arranged overdraft of £1,000 you’ll be charged an interest rate of 14.94% EAR (variable) and an annual arrangement fee of £100. Actual credit limit may differ.
This means if you have an overdraft of £1,000 and do use it in full for 7 days you`ll be charged £2.69 as well as the annual arrangement fee of £100.
If you have an overdraft of £1,000 but don’t use it, you will still be charged the annual arrangement fee of £100.

Paper-free
This is a paper-free account which means:
- Your documents, statements and some of your letters will be sent as e-Documents to your secure inbox on Online Banking. Unless you require documents in an alternative format, such as Braille.
- You'll need to provide us with an email address when you open the account as we’ll send you an email to let you know when a document is ready to view.
- If you prefer to receive statements and other information by post, you can update your account settings once the account has been open for 24 hours.
Account alerts
We'll send you free alerts when:
- you make a payment that may take your account into an unarranged overdraft
- you make a payment that may take your account into an arranged overdraft
- we intend to refuse a future payment due to a lack of funds
- we refuse a payment due to lack of funds.
We’ll send these alerts before your account's charged, so you have time to pay in money to avoid or reduce these charges. We’ll send these alerts by text, push notification, and/or email, so it’s important you tell us if your mobile number or email address changes.
You'll be automatically registered for these alerts. You can manage your alerts settings at any time by using Online Banking. For more information, visit our account alerts page.
